Key Features of an Effective Transformer Leak Containment System

The primary objective of any transformer leak containment system is to secure transformer oil fully, preventing uncontrolled drips, spills, or migration. Whether a transformer is stationary or in transit, oil containment must ensure that no fluid reaches the surrounding soil, drains, or sensitive surfaces. Systems that fail to provide complete containment increase the risk of environmental damage and costly cleanup. Effective transformer containment systems are designed with impermeable, chemical-resistant barriers that can reliably hold the volume of oil a transformer may release, even in emergency scenarios.

Transformer oil leaks often occur unexpectedly, requiring immediate action. The most effective transformer leak containment solutions, including flexible containment berms and portable containment bags, are engineered for fast setup without the need for specialized tools or heavy equipment. Rapid deployment allows maintenance teams to quickly isolate the leak, limit the spread of oil, and maintain safe working conditions. By minimizing response time, rapid-deployment systems help protect both personnel and the environment while reducing operational downtime.

Transformer oil is corrosive to ordinary materials and can compromise weak containment systems. Heavy-duty, chemically resistant fabrics, reinforced walls, and specialized liners ensure that containment systems can withstand prolonged exposure to transformer oil and harsh environmental conditions. Durable containment solutions maintain structural integrity during both short-term spills and long-term storage, providing a reliable barrier that prevents leaks from reaching the surrounding area.

An ideal transformer leak containment system adapts to varying operational conditions. Flexible systems are perfect for remote field locations, substations, or industrial yards, where terrain may be uneven and conditions unpredictable. Meanwhile, rigid or semi-permanent containment systems provide structured, long-term protection in controlled environments. By offering adaptability across multiple scenarios, transformer containment solutions ensure that both small and large leaks are effectively managed, no matter the site conditions.

When a leaking transformer must be relocated, containment systems must support safe handling during lifting, loading, and transport. Features such as reinforced bases, lift slots, and portable designs ensure that the containment system remains intact on uneven surfaces or while in transit. This is especially important for hazardous material transformer transport, where regulatory compliance and environmental safety depend on maintaining a fully sealed containment barrier.

How Do Transformer Spill Containment Bags Work?

Transformer spill containment bags are among the most innovative and practical solutions for managing transformer oil leaks. Unlike traditional containment methods that rely on rigid berms or basins, containment bags are designed for portability, rapid deployment, and versatility, making them ideal for both planned maintenance and emergency response. These systems allow teams to fully enclose a leaking transformer, preventing drips, splashes, and contamination of soil, water, or sensitive equipment.

Transformer spill containment bags are constructed from heavy-duty, oil-resistant materials, such as reinforced polymers or industrial-grade fabrics, engineered to withstand prolonged exposure to transformer oil. The seams and closure systems are specifically reinforced to prevent leaks, even when the bag is in motion or under the weight of a transformer. Once deployed, the bag forms a secure, sealed chamber around the transformer, capturing all oil that escapes during a leak.

Key features include:
  • Full Enclosure: Containment bags completely surround the transformer, ensuring that no oil escapes during containment or movement. This is particularly important when managing high-risk leaks or transporting transformers over long distances.
  • Portable Design: Lightweight and foldable, these bags can be easily transported to remote sites or staged for emergency response. Their portability allows utility teams and contractors to carry them in trucks, trailers, or field service vehicles.
  • Compatibility with Lifting Equipment: Many containment bags feature reinforced lift points or anchor slots compatible with cranes, forklifts, or rigging systems. This enables teams to lift and relocate transformers without disturbing the containment, preventing secondary spills during transport.
  • Rapid Deployment: Containment bags can be set up quickly without specialized tools or heavy machinery. This immediate response capability reduces the risk of uncontrolled spills, helping teams comply with environmental regulations and maintain safe working conditions.

Transformer spill containment bags are versatile and can be used in a variety of operational scenarios:

  1. Transporting Leaking Transformers: One of the most critical applications for containment bags is during transformer oil containment transport. When a transformer begins to leak and must be moved—whether across a facility or to a repair center—these bags act as a secure barrier, ensuring all oil remains contained. Portable transformer containment solutions reduce the risk of regulatory violations and environmental contamination during transit.
  2. Field Repairs and Maintenance: Transformers can leak unexpectedly in remote substations, industrial sites, or construction areas. Containment bags are ideal for these situations because they can be deployed quickly, conform to uneven terrain, and prevent oil from reaching soil or water. This allows maintenance crews to perform necessary repairs without creating additional hazards.
  3. Emergency Spill Response: In emergency scenarios, every second counts. Portable containment bags allow teams to respond immediately to leaks, capturing transformer oil before it spreads or penetrates the surrounding environment. By containing the spill rapidly, these systems minimize cleanup costs and environmental impact.

Unlike rigid containment berms or basins, containment bags offer a combination of portability and adaptability. They can be used in confined spaces, uneven terrains, or locations where permanent containment infrastructure is not available. Their design accommodates transformers of various sizes and shapes, and they can be integrated with absorbent pads or liners for additional spill control.

Are Portable Containment Systems Safe for Transformer Oil?

Portable containment systems—including flexible berms, containment bags, and transport liners—are specifically engineered to safely manage transformer oil, even under the most challenging conditions. Whether a transformer is stationary, undergoing maintenance, or being relocated, these systems are designed to prevent leaks, protect the environment, and ensure worker safety. With transformer oil classified as a hazardous material, reliable containment is essential to meet regulatory standards and prevent costly spills.

Transformer oil can degrade ordinary materials, causing leaks or containment failure. Portable containment systems are built with heavy-duty, chemically resistant fabrics, reinforced plastics, or polymer coatings. This ensures that the system maintains integrity, even during prolonged exposure to oil or harsh environmental conditions. Whether deployed in the field or during transformer oil containment transport, these materials prevent contamination and maintain complete spill control.

Portable containment systems are designed to remain structurally stable on uneven terrain, trailers, or worksite surfaces. Flexible berms, containment bags, and transport liners are reinforced to resist collapsing or shifting, which could otherwise result in secondary spills. Stability is particularly critical when moving leaking transformers, as vibrations, lifting, and transport can otherwise compromise containment integrity.

Leaking transformers are classified as hazardous materials during transport, requiring adherence to environmental and transportation regulations. Portable containment systems are specifically engineered to meet these requirements. Features such as secure closures, reinforced bases, and integrated lifting points ensure that containment remains intact throughout hazardous material transformer transport, maintaining compliance and protecting personnel, property, and the environment.

Many portable containment solutions combine multiple layers of protection to capture transformer oil completely. For example, a containment bag may be used with a transport liner underneath and absorbent pads inside the bag. This multi-layer approach prevents minor drips from escaping, reduces the risk of secondary spills, and ensures full coverage even when transformers are moved, lifted, or temporarily staged.
